Virtual Vehicle Dynamics Testing
Cyber automotive performance review applies sophisticated computer simulations to evaluate the handling, stability, and performance of vehicles. This means allows engineers to duplicate a wide range of driving conditions, from ordinary street driving to extreme off-road terrains, without requiring physical prototypes. Virtual testing renders numerous pros, including cost savings, reduced development time, and the ability to probe design concepts in a safe and controlled environment. By utilizing cutting-edge simulation software and hardware, engineers can streamline vehicle dynamics parameters, ultimately leading to improved safety, handling, and overall driving experience.

Handling and Ride Quality Optimization
Optimizing handling and ride quality is key for supplying a safe and enjoyable driving experience. This demands carefully regulating various vehicle parameters, including suspension structure, tire characteristics, and maneuver systems. By precisely balancing these factors, engineers can reach a harmonious blend of control and smoothness.
